Senior Front-End JS Engineer

·
Full time
Location: London
·
Job offered by: HuntsBot
·
Category: IT & Technology
Technology & Programming

Full-Time

Europe Only 270 days ago Description

What are we looking for? CobbleWeb, a leading developer of custom online marketplaces, is looking for an experienced Senior Front-End JS Engineer, who would like to grow their skill-set and expertise by working on more complex and challenging ecommerce projects. Is this you? A strong frontend engineer with experience in React A proponent of user-centric development with an eye for design and user experience. Someone who is able to put themselves in the user’s shoes and contribute to discussions around product development. In other words, your coding abilities are complemented by a solid understanding of business models, business goals, user journeys, value propositions, and the ability to discuss product features in detail. Someone with outstanding communication skills. A software engineer with solid debugging and testing skills. Strong work ethic and pride in the quality of your code. Enjoy working closely with others in a cross-functional team.

Why should you apply?

An independent and profitable business that is doubling in size. More than 12 years experience in designing, building, and optimising high-growth online marketplaces. Technically complex projects that often present unique business challenges that need solving. A distributed company, headquartered in London, UK, with a strong documentation and iteration culture that supports remote team members based in Europe, Africa, the Middle East, and the Caucasus region. We take full ownership of marketplace projects in close collaboration with our clients. We’re a close-knit in-house team who love working together. We don’t outsource core functions. Job requirements

Strong fundamentals in JavaScript, TypeScript, React, HTML, and CSS. Expert-level knowledge of and proven experience working with JS libraries such as React, Redux for state management, React Query, etc. Expert-level knowledge of and proven experience working with component-based architecture (React components, Storybook, Design system, Lerna, NPM/Yarn). Previous experience working with Micro Frontend. Proficient with modern testing frameworks (e.g. Cypress). Strong debugging and testing skills. Strong communication skills in English. Experience in backend development with Node.js (Express or Nestjs) would be a great bonus. Experience in designing UX/UI journeys would be a great bonus.

Our tech stack :

ReactJS and React Native NextJs Bootstrap NestJS MongoDB, PostgreSQL, ElasticSearch AWS Figma Storybook Lerna / Bit.dev Strapi Headless CMS Read more about our tech stack

here .

#J-18808-Ljbffr

Recent Jobs

London (On site) · Full time

Are you a smart, driven professional who takes pride in making a difference in local communities? Turner & Townsend’s Real Estate division is experiencing significant growth and we’re looking for an experienced industry professional with health project experience to join our high-performing and collaborative Project Management team. Why Join Us? Impactful Work: Contribute to social [...]Read More... from Assistant Project Manager – Healthcare See details

Chasetown (On site) · Full time

My client, Autosmart International are a manufacturing success story! Site Operations Manager – leading fast-paced manufacturing and warehousing About Our Client Autosmart International is a manufacturing success story, leading the field in vehicle cleaning products. We are the No.1 choice of automotive trade customers across the UK. We have doubled in size in the last [...]Read More... from Site Operations Manager See details

London (On site) · Full time

CSS are looking for an experienced duty officer to join our client’s team who are a local council responsible for all areas within the Tendering district. Working hours: All shifts are 8 hours long with various start times available: Monday to Friday – start times between 6AM – 3PM Saturday & Sunday – 6AM – [...]Read More... from Duty Officer See details